  • Several points, some noted already by others. 1... use gentle throttle/gas, 2...use snow/Winter rated tyres if practical, 3...use a 4 wheel drive if possible 4...use the traction control or "snow/ice" setting on transmission if fitted 5...use snow chains fitted to tyres, 6 assuming car is front wheel drive, then REVERSE up steep hills when traction is impaired by ice etc. Makes a big difference, that's why front wheel drives have more trouble on slippery boat ramps than rear only or 4 wd
